Ken,
There is a solo clarinetist who plays in a club quite a few blocks the other side of Canal Street from the quarter...on a street with a v-e-r-y long name. I'll try to find his name and his website.
The Dukes of Dixieland does a pretty good evening show on the riverboat, and combined with dinner that is a nice outing.
I'm not sure if Banu Gipson (singer/guitar/banjo with rhythm section and a horn player) is still in town, but she always put on a great show.
I've never been particular impressed with Preservation Hall, particularly when considering the wait...
A couple of the street bands are quite entertaining and will bring a smile to your face. You'll probably encounter them without trying very hard.
Catch the late-night band upstairs at the "Funky Butt" on South Rampart Street...not "traditional jazz", but usually a great band.
Unfortunately, Mahogany Hall is now a porno house.
Ken, please do not venture north of South Rampart Street. Day or night, you may end up dead.
